BMW Brings the Ultimate Bulletproof Driving Machine in New Armored X5 Protection

BMW has recently introduced a remarkable addition to its lineup, the Armored X5 Protection, designed to cater to the safety needs of individuals facing elevated security risks. While the brand is renowned for its “Ultimate Driving Machine,” this time, they’ve taken that reputation a step further by creating a vehicle capable of withstanding armor-piercing bullets. This formidable machine is set to make its grand debut at the 2023 Munich Auto Show.

The Armored X5 Protection boasts an impressive VR6 protection rating, ensuring its occupants are shielded from bullets fired from an AK-47 assault rifle. What’s truly remarkable is that BMW’s dedication to security wasn’t an afterthought; it was seamlessly integrated into the design from the very inception of the current-generation X5. This forward-thinking approach has resulted in a bulletproof X5 that maintains the sleek appearance of its non-armored counterpart when viewed from the outside.

However, beneath its unassuming exterior lies a fortress of protection. BMW has strategically incorporated high-strength steel into various parts of the vehicle, including the doors, side frame, roof, and bulkhead. The vehicle features bulletproof glass, an armored partition between the trunk and passenger compartment, and an aluminum splinter guard beneath its underbody. For those who desire even higher levels of protection, the option to purchase extended underbody armor and additional armored roof panels is available at an additional cost.

Innovatively, BMW has addressed the vulnerability of the fuel tank in high-speed pursuits. A well-aimed shot can’t easily terminate a chase, as the tank automatically seals itself upon being punctured, preventing fuel loss. To accommodate the added weight of the armor, BMW engineers have made several chassis modifications, ensuring the vehicle maintains its dynamic performance.

Stepping inside, the Armored X5 Protection provides occupants with a luxurious experience, akin to the standard X5. However, this model exclusively offers four seats. The driver is greeted by the BMW Curved Display setup, featuring a 12.3-inch digital instrument cluster and a 14.9-inch display for the iDrive 8.5 infotainment system. Standard features include soft-close doors, leather upholstery, heated front sport seats, ambient lighting, and a four-zone automatic climate control system. The interior exudes opulence, making passengers feel far from confined within a tank. For those seeking personalization, options range from flagpoles to massaging front seats.

Powering this formidable machine is a twin-turbocharged, 4.4-liter V8 engine, complemented by a 48-volt mild-hybrid system, producing an impressive 530 horsepower and 553 pound-feet of torque. This powerplant, mated to an eight-speed automatic transmission, propels the X5 Protection from a standstill to 62 mph in just 5.9 seconds.

The Armored X5 Protection is set to commence production in February 2024, although pricing details have yet to be disclosed. Nevertheless, cost is unlikely to be a significant concern for its target audience, especially considering BMW’s claim that it’s the best-selling model in its relatively niche segment.
